nitish_07 wrote:
But it shows that You have syntax error

If you encounter an error or an exception, than paste the entire thing into your post. I'm guessing that it's an exception that's thrown on ExecuteNonQuery as your Sql-statement is malformed. It's also damn hard to read.

Concatenating strings is fun, but you don't want to overdo it. The code below is allowed too;
C#
rt.Text = "CREATE FUNCTION `" + node + "` . '"+textBox1.Text +"'   () "+ 
"@RETURNS INT @BEGIN@END;";

            rt.Text = rt.Text.Replace("@", System.Environment.NewLine);

OdbcCommand cmd = new OdbcCommand(rt.text, cn);
                                cmd.CommandText = rt1.text;
                                cmd.ExecuteNonQuery();

I'm going to guess again that it's the `-character that's not being recognized, and that it should be replace with a '. Further, you'd want a Debug.Print(rt.Text) so that you can easily validate the syntax of your query.

Hope this helps Smile | :)
